I move:

That leave be given by the Dáil to introduce the following Supplementary Estimates for the service of the year ending on the 31st day of December, 2007:—

Vote 20 — Garda Síochána (Supplementary Estimate).

Vote 21 — Prisons (Supplementary Estimate).

Vote 25 — Environment, Heritage and Local Government (Supplementary Estimate).

Vote 26 — Education and Science (Supplementary Estimate).

Vote 27 — Community, Rural and Gaeltacht Affairs (Supplementary Estimate).

Vote 31 — Agriculture, Fisheries and Food (Supplementary Estimate).

Vote 32 — Transport (Supplementary Estimate).

Vote 35 — Arts, Sport and Tourism (Supplementary Estimate).

Vote 37 — Army Pensions (Supplementary Estimate).

Question put and agreed to.
